Baking Soda and Digestion

Baking soda, or sodium bicarbonate, is an alkaline substance that can help to neutralize acid in the stomach. This is why it is often used as a natural remedy for digestive issues such as heartburn, acid reflux, and indigestion.

Baking soda can also help to reduce inflammation in the gut and improve digestion overall.

Baking Soda for Oral Health

Baking soda can also be beneficial for oral health. It has antibacterial properties that can help to kill the bacteria that cause bad breath, gum disease, and tooth decay.

Baking soda can also help to whiten teeth and remove stains, making it a popular ingredient in many natural toothpaste and mouthwash products.

Baking Soda and Exercise

Baking soda can also be used to improve exercise performance. When taken before a workout, baking soda can help to buffer lactic acid, which is produced by the muscles during exercise and can cause fatigue and muscle soreness.

This can help to improve endurance and delay fatigue, allowing for a more intense and longer workout.

Precautions and Side Effects

While baking soda is generally considered safe for most people when used in appropriate amounts, there are some precautions and side effects to be aware of:.

  • Excessive use of baking soda can lead to a condition called alkalosis, which occurs when the body’s pH level becomes too alkaline. Symptoms of alkalosis include nausea, vomiting, headaches, and muscle spasms.
  • Baking soda can interact with certain medications, including blood pressure medication, aspirin, and antacids. If you are taking medication, consult with your doctor before using baking soda for health purposes.
  • While baking soda can be used to temporarily relieve symptoms of heartburn or acid reflux, it should not be used as a long-term solution. Chronic use of baking soda can lead to an imbalance of stomach acid and damage to the digestive system.
